* {margin:0px;padding:0px;}
html {width:100%;}
body {width:100%;background:#fff;color:#004b85;font-size:14px;font-family:Verdana,sans-serif;/*background:url(/templates/user/img/body.jpg) repeat-y center top;*/}

#body-print {background:#fff;}

input, select, textarea, button {font-family:Verdana,sans-serif;font-size:12px;color:#000;}

table {border-collapse:collapse;font-family:Verdana,sans-serif;font-size:1em;}

img, table, th, td {border:0px;}

a {color:#004b85;text-decoration:underline;}
a:hover {text-decoration:none;}

p {font-size:1em;padding-bottom:1em;/*text-indent:1em;*/}

ul, ol {font-size:1em;padding-left:1em;padding-bottom:1em;}
ul ul, ol ol, ul ol, ol ul {padding-bottom:0px;}
ul li, ol li {margin-left:1em;}

h1 {font-size:25px;font-weight:normal;padding-bottom:1em;}
h2 {font-size:18px;font-weight:normal;padding-bottom:1em;}
h3 {font-size:13px;font-weight:normal;padding-bottom:1em;}

.br {display:block;clear:both;float:none;width:0px;height:0px;font-size:0px;line-height:0px;}

.dn {display:none;}

.fl {float:left;_display:inline;}
.fr {float:right;_display:inline;}

.fs12 {font-size:12px;}
.fs10 {font-size:10px;}

.pl10 {padding-left:10px;}

.w100p {width:100%;overflow:hidden;}

.h100p {overflow:hidden;}

.h10 {height:10px;overflow:hidden;}

.color-green {color:#449967;}

.bold {font-weight:bold;}

.png a, .png input, .png select, .png textarea, .png iframe, .png object, .png img {position:relative;}
#lin {position:absolute;font-size:7px;left:-2000px;}
#main {width:1000px;min-_margin:0px auto;}

#main-t {width:100%;background:url(/templates/user/img/main-t.jpg) no-repeat top left;}
/*
#main-r {width:100%;background:url(/templates/user/img/main-r.jpg) repeat-y top right;}
*/



#main-r {width:100%; background:url(/templates/user/img/main-r.jpg) repeat-y top right;}



#main-b {width:100%;background:url(/templates/user/img/main-b.jpg) no-repeat bottom left;}
#main-l {width:100%;background:url(/templates/user/img/main-l.jpg) repeat-y top left;}

#body-inner #main-t {background:url(/templates/user/img/inner-main-t.jpg) no-repeat top left;}

/*#workspace {width:100%;min-height:1200px;_height:1200px;position:relative;padding-bottom:0px;}*/
#workspace {width:100%;position:relative;padding-bottom:0px; min-height:1000px;_height:1000px;}
#workspace-in {width:100%;}

#footer {height:72px;}
#footer-phone {font-size:20px;color:#fff;padding:10px 30px;text-align:right;}
#footer-copy {font-size:10px;color:#474747;padding:20px 10px 0px 10px;}
#footer-copy a {color:#5a9c8e;}

#content {padding:495px 20px 0px 275px;background:url(/templates/user/img/content-b.jpg) no-repeat bottom right;}
#content-in {width:100%;position:relative;z-index:100;}

#body-inner #content {padding:305px 220px 0px 280px;background:none;min-height:700px;_height:700px;}

#logo {position:absolute;top:15px;left:10px;z-index:100;}
#logo-in {width:258px;height:179px;background:url(/templates/user/img/logo.png) no-repeat top left;text-align:center;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/logo.png',sizingMethod='scale');_background:transparent;}

#odnoklassniki {position:absolute;top:233px;left:527px;width:384px;height:204px;background:url(/templates/user/img/odnoklassniki.jpg) no-repeat 55px 120px;}

#block-r {position:absolute;top:70px;right:40px;font-size:12px;z-index:101;}
#block-r-slim-club    {width:191px;height:27px;background:url(/templates/user/img/slim-club.png) no-repeat top left;text-align:center;

_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/slim-club.png',sizingMethod='scale');_background:transparent;}
#block-r-slim-club a  {padding-left:15px;text-decoration:none;padding-top:3px;display:block;color:#1b7bb9;}
#block-r-professional {width:191px;height:27px;background:url(/templates/user/img/professional.png) no-repeat top left;text-align:center;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/professional.png',sizingMethod='scale');_background:transparent;}
#block-r-professional a {text-decoration:none;padding-top:3px;display:block;color:#1b7bb9; padding-left: 15px}

#block-r-search-in-input {width:164px;height:27px;background:url(/templates/user/img/search_pole.png) no-repeat top left;text-align:center;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/search_pole.png',sizingMethod='scale');_background:transparent;}
#block-r-search-in-input input {margin-left:8px;width:125px;height:15px;border:0px;color:#1b7bb9;font-size:12px;padding:4px 10px 0px 5px;background:transparent;

}
#block-r-search-in-input input:focus {
    outline: none;
}

#block-r-search-in-submit {width:27px;height:27px;background:url(/templates/user/img/search-submit.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/search-submit.png',sizingMethod='scale');_background:transparent;}
#block-r-search-in-submit input {width:27px;height:27px;border:0px;background:transparent;}

#news {width:1000px;height:172px;background:url(/templates/user/img/news.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/news.png',sizingMethod='scale');_background:transparent;}
#news-in {height:83px;padding:53px 0px 36px 0px;}
#news-in .item {width:215px;height:83px;font-size:11px;line-height:14px;}
#news-in .item a {text-decoration:none;}
#news-in .item a:hover {text-decoration:underline;}
#news-in .item-image {width:88px;height:83px;}
#news-in .item-text {width:122px;height:83px;}
#news-in .item-text-date {color:#94aad6;}
#news-in .news-prev {width:20px;height:83px;margin-right:15px;cursor:pointer;position:relative;}
#news-in .news-next {width:20px;height:83px;margin-left:10px;cursor:pointer;position:relative;}

#links {padding:0px 20px 10px 0px;text-align:right;}
#links-in {width:950px;height:146px;background:url(/templates/user/img/links.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/links.png',sizingMethod='scale');_background:transparent;}


#body-inner #links {padding:0px;position:absolute;top:45px;left:300px;z-index:100;}
#body-inner #links_pro {padding:0px;position:absolute;top:45px;left:315px;z-index:100;}
#body-inner #links-in {width:479px;height:250px;background:url(/templates/user/img/inner-links.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/inner-links.png',sizingMethod='scale');_background:transparent;}
#body-inner #links-in_pro {padding-left:30;width:407px;height:124px;background:url(/templates/user/img/inner-links_pro.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/inner-links_pro.png',sizingMethod='scale');_background:transparent;}

#search {padding:24px 0px 0px 10px; margin-top: 100px; border: 0px solid #000}
#search-in {;}
#search-in-input {width:155px;height:19px;background:url(/templates/user/img/search-input.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/search-input.png',sizingMethod='scale');_background:transparent;}
#search-in-input input {width:135px;height:15px;border:0px;color:#afafaf;font-size:11px;padding:2px 10px;background:transparent;}
#search-in-submit {width:19px;height:19px;background:url(/templates/user/img/search-submit.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/search-submit.png',sizingMethod='scale');_background:transparent;}
#search-in-submit input {width:19px;height:19px;border:0px;background:transparent;}
#search-in-print {width:43px;height:43px;/*position:relative;margin-top:-24px;*/background:url(/templates/user/img/print.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/print.png',sizingMethod='scale');_background:transparent;}

#body-inner #search {padding:24px 220px 0px 10px;}

#phones {position:absolute;top:200px;left:28px;z-index:101;font-size:12px;}
#phones b{font-size:13px;}

#menu-l {position:absolute;top:287px;left:18px;z-index:101;font-weight:bold;}
#menu-l a {text-decoration:none;}
#menu-l a:hover {text-decoration:underline;}
#menu-l .item {width:250px;padding-bottom:10px;font-size:16px;}
#menu-l .item table {width:100%;}
#menu-l .item table tr {vertical-align:middle;text-align:left;}
#menu-l .item table tr td.l {;}
#menu-l .item table tr td.r {width:100%;padding-left:10px;}
#menu-l .subitem {/*width:250px;*/width:213px;padding-left:37px;padding-bottom:10px;}
#menu-l .subitem table {width:100%;}
#menu-l .subitem table tr {vertical-align:middle;text-align:left;}
#menu-l .subitem table tr td.l {;}
#menu-l .subitem table tr td.r {width:100%;padding-left:7px;}

#menu-r {position:absolute;top:235px;left:735px;}
#menu-r a {text-decoration:none;}
#menu-r p {text-indent:0px;font-weight:bold;}
#menu-r li {font-size:13px;margin-left:0.5em;}
#menu-r a:hover {text-decoration:underline;}
#menu-r-t {background:url(/templates/user/img/menu-r-t.jpg) no-repeat top right;width:265px;height:150px;}
#menu-r-b {background:url(/templates/user/img/menu-r-b.png) no-repeat bottom right;width:265px;height:180px;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/menu-r-b.png',sizingMethod='scale');_background:transparent;}
#menu-r-m {background:url(/templates/user/img/menu-r-m.png) repeat-y top right #fff;width:265px;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/menu-r-m.png',sizingMethod='scale');_background:transparent;}
#menu-r-in {padding:0px 20px 0px 90px;background:url(/templates/user/img/menu-r-in.jpg) no-repeat bottom right;min-height:450px;_height:450px;}

#path {margin-bottom:10px;}
#path a{font-weight:bold;}
#header {width:500px;height:19px;background:#449967;color:#fff;margin-bottom:25px;}
#header-l {width:100%;height:100%;background:url(/templates/user/img/header-l.jpg) no-repeat top left;}
#header-r {width:100%;height:100%;background:url(/templates/user/img/header-r.jpg) no-repeat top right;}
#header-m {padding:0px 0px 0px 30px;}

#calendar-navigation {background:url(/templates/user/img/calendar-navigation.png) no-repeat top left;width:218px;height:29px;color:#fff;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/calendar-navigation.png',sizingMethod='scale');_background:transparent;}
#calendar-navigation a {color:#fff;text-decoration:none;}
#calendar-navigation-l {width:40px;text-align:center;padding:1px 0px;}
#calendar-navigation-r {width:45px;text-align:center;padding:1px 0px;}
#calendar-navigation-m {margin:0px 45px 0px 40px;padding:1px 0px;text-align:center;}

#calendar {background:url(/templates/user/img/calendar-6-empty.png) no-repeat top left;width:224px;height:207px;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/calendar-6-empty.png',sizingMethod='scale');_background:transparent;}
#calendar-in {padding:8px 12px 14px 10px;width:202px;height:185px;}
#calendar table {width:100%;}
#calendar td {border:1px solid #fff;vertical-align:middle;text-align:center;background:url(/templates/user/img/calendar-day.gif) no-repeat top left #bbd4e5;}
#calendar td.selected {background:url(/templates/user/img/calendar-day-selected.gif) no-repeat top left #56a2d5;}
#calendar a {color:#004b85;text-decoration:none;}

.form-button {border:0px;background:transparent;height:20px;background:url(/templates/user/img/button-bg.gif) repeat-x top left #5e88ce;padding:0px 8px;color:#fff;line-height:12px;}
.form-input {width:350px;}
.form-text {width:350px;height:210px;}

.blog {width:100%;font-size:12px;background:#fff;}
.blog tr {vertical-align:top;}
.blog-s-t {height:10px;background:url(/templates/user/img/blog-s-t.gif) repeat-x top left;}
.blog-s-l {width:10px;background:url(/templates/user/img/blog-s-l.gif) repeat-y top left;}
.blog-s-v {width:20px;background:url(/templates/user/img/blog-s-v.gif) repeat-y top left;}
.blog-s-r {width:10px;background:url(/templates/user/img/blog-s-r.gif) repeat-y top left;}
.blog-s-h {height:20px;background:url(/templates/user/img/blog-s-h.gif) repeat-x top left;}
.blog-t-l {width:10px;height:10px;background:url(/templates/user/img/blog-t-l.png) no-repeat top left transparent;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/blog-t-l.png',sizingMethod='scale');_background:transparent;}
.blog-t-m {width:20px;height:10px;background:url(/templates/user/img/blog-t-m.gif) no-repeat top left;}
.blog-t-r {width:10px;height:10px;background:url(/templates/user/img/blog-t-r.png) no-repeat top left transparent;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/blog-t-r.png',sizingMethod='scale');_background:transparent;}
.blog-m-l {width:10px;height:20px;background:url(/templates/user/img/blog-m-l.gif) no-repeat top left;}
.blog-m-m {width:20px;height:20px;background:url(/templates/user/img/blog-m-m.gif) no-repeat top left;}
.blog-m-r {width:10px;height:20px;background:url(/templates/user/img/blog-m-r.gif) no-repeat top left;}
.blog-m-b-l {width:10px;height:10px;background:url(/templates/user/img/blog-m-b-l.gif) no-repeat top left;}
.blog-m-b-r {width:10px;height:10px;background:url(/templates/user/img/blog-m-b-r.gif) no-repeat top left;}
.blog-b-l {width:10px;height:29px;background:url(/templates/user/img/blog-b-l.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/blog-b-l.png',sizingMethod='scale');_background:transparent;}
.blog-b-r {width:10px;height:29px;background:url(/templates/user/img/blog-b-r.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/blog-b-r.png',sizingMethod='scale');_background:transparent;}
.blog-b-m {height:29px;background:url(/templates/user/img/blog-b-m.gif) no-repeat top right #449967;color:#fff;}
.blog-b-m tr {vertical-align:middle;}
.blog-avatar {/*width:100px;*/}
.blog-avatar img {border:1px solid #004b85;}
.blog-button {border:0px;background:transparent;height:22px;background:url(/templates/user/img/blog-button-bg.gif) repeat-x top left #5e88ce;padding:0px 8px;color:#fff;}

.rb {min-height:1px;_height:1px;}
.rb-tl {width:100%;background:url(/templates/user/img/rb-tl.gif) no-repeat top left;}
.rb-tr {width:100%;background:url(/templates/user/img/rb-tr.gif) no-repeat top right;}
.rb-br {width:100%;background:url(/templates/user/img/rb-br.gif) no-repeat bottom right;}
.rb-bl {width:100%;background:url(/templates/user/img/rb-bl.gif) no-repeat bottom left;}
.rb-tb {width:100%;background:url(/templates/user/img/rb-bb.gif) repeat-x top left;}
.rb-rb {width:100%;background:url(/templates/user/img/rb-bb.gif) repeat-y top right;}
.rb-bb {width:100%;background:url(/templates/user/img/rb-bb.gif) repeat-x bottom left;}
.rb-lb {width:100%;background:url(/templates/user/img/rb-bb.gif) repeat-y top left;}
.rb-in {padding:15px;}

.products {;}
.products td {vertical-align:middle;}
.products .item {;}
.products .item .item-name {background:url(/templates/user/img/li-plus.gif) no-repeat 0px 4px;padding:0px 0px 0px 15px;cursor:pointer;display:inline;}
.products .item .item-items {display:none;padding:5px 0px 5px 25px;}
.products .item .item-items select {width:350px;}
.products .selected {;}
.products .selected .item-name {background:url(/templates/user/img/li-minus.gif) no-repeat 0px 4px;font-weight:bold;}
.products .selected .item-items {display:block;}

.calorie {width:100%;}
.calorie td {vertical-align:middle;padding:3px 0px;}

.h-line {height:1px;background:url(/templates/user/img/h-line.png) no-repeat center top;overflow:hidden;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/h-line.png',sizingMethod='scale');_background:transparent;}

.scrollable {position:relative;overflow:hidden;width:860px;height:83px;}
.scrollable .items {width:20000em;position:absolute;}

#block-r-login {position:absolute;display:none;z-index:200;}

#auth {/*background:url(/templates/user/img/auth.png) no-repeat top left;*/width:224px;/*height:257px;*/}
#auth-t {width:224px;height:15px;background:url(/templates/user/img/auth-t.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/auth-t.png',sizingMethod='scale');_background:transparent;}
#auth-b {width:224px;height:15px;background:url(/templates/user/img/auth-b.png) no-repeat top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/auth-b.png',sizingMethod='scale');_background:transparent;}
#auth-m {width:224px;background:url(/templates/user/img/auth-m.png) repeat-y top left;_filter:progid:DXImageTransform.Microsoft.AlphaImageLoader(src='/templates/user/img/auth-m.png',sizingMethod='scale');_background:transparent;}
#auth-in {/*padding:16px 0px 0px 18px;*//*padding:16px 20px 22px 18px;*/padding:0px 0px 0px 18px;}

/** html .png, * html img {behavior:url(/templates/user/js/iepngfix.htc);}*/
.calcfix {
margin-top: 500px;
}

#main{
text-align: left;
}
#main div{
text-align: left;
}